  • Qualifications & Skills:
    • A bachelor’s degree is required in Business, or Business Administration, Linguistics, Computer Science, Human-Computer Interaction degree or related fields
    • 1-2 years’ related experience
    • Computer programming knowledge is an asset
  • Main Duties:
    • Analyze receiving data
    • Collect and document user requirements
    • Design, construct, modify, integrate, implement and refine data models and database management systems
    • Develop and implement data cross functional standards and models
    • Monitor database access procedure for the recovery of data
    • Follow standard writing scripts procedures
    • Educate and co-ordinate teams of data administrators in the development and implementation of data policies, standards and models
    • Run research and synthesize the results to provide feedback to leadership with recommendations
    • Conducting survey to assess quality of products
